Sweeping changes to the federal food stamp program — officially known as the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) — are set to begin rolling out this November under the newly enacted One Big Beautiful Bill Act. The legislation marks one of the most significant overhauls of food assistance policy in decades, touching nearly every part of the program.
According to projections from the Congressional Budget Office (CBO), the bill will reduce federal SNAP funding by an estimated $187 billion through 2034. Lawmakers behind the act describe the reforms as necessary modernization, while critics warn the cuts will place millions of low-income households at risk.
